Transaction 6ec598a6474d09e168ef89a5a152f07bd624b3bd8ebb8d6088179669ae7e6d87
1 Input
1 Output
-
6ec598a6474d09e168ef89a5a152f07bd624b3bd8ebb8d6088179669ae7e6d87:0
- value
- 422580
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3dd4afc8506348cfb9e3e25e99a2c78866c7fdb9 OP_EQUAL
- address
- 37KwvyPEYaGgUYB3V752w5upV4z5DX72YS